Abstract
A centralized biometric system is provided for verifying an individual'"'"'s identity over a communications network. The centralized biometric system includes a receiver that receives, from a remote communications system, a biometric sample from a party attempting to obtain a service using the remote communications system. The service is provided contingent on authentication of the party as the individual. The system also includes a processor that compares the biometric sample to biometric information obtained from a storage to authenticate the identity of the party as the individual. The receiver and the processor are within a centralized system in the communications network.
